Sherman Antitrust Act
U.S. legislation passed in 1890 aimed at promoting fair competition for the benefit of consumers, by prohibiting monopolies and other activities that restrict trade.
Monopolize
The action or condition where a single company or entity gains exclusive control over a market, commodity, or service, often hindering competition.
Restraint of Trade
Practices that reduce competition or restrict trade, often illegal under antitrust laws designed to promote fair competition for the benefit of consumers.
